Body Art or tattoo is a way of expressing the inner emotional desires of the soul through the decorations with intricate shapes and colors applied to various parts of the body. This article discusses mehndi designs as a body art technique.
Beautiful Wedding Mehndi Design From The Past
The popularity of designs of mehndi henna body art is growing as a new temptation and sensational trend in the world of tattoos. Indeed this way of designing body has been quite prevalent for past few centuries in many eastern cultures especially during the wedding ceremonies.
This is why wedding mehndi designs are becoming more popular every other day. With the growing demand to tattoos in recent years, mehndi henna designs are gaining popularity in many other countries besides the native cultures.
Traditional mehndi tattoos, as a self decoration product, has been proved to be quite beneficial for the health and is now being demanded more than any other tattoo techniques that are prevailing in the world right now.
There are two benefits of using mehndi or henna as a body art technique against the other ways of decorating the body: the hazard and pain comes with other techniques versus the completely Natural Henna with a painless easy method. Because mehndi is the only natural herb and a tattoo technique with possibly no side effects if consumed in the pure form.
